morph can describe a different pattern to normal too such as stripe, motley, vanishing stripe, aztec
eeji Posted - 02/08/2011 : 18:16:38
a morph is just a different colour or pattern to the wild type (normal/carolina). As a comparison, its the same as blue/brown eyes or dark/fair hair etc in humans
